The New Relationship between Distributors and Technology

Content courtesy of Industrial Distribution Magazine

Industrial Distribution’s “64th Annual Survey of Distributor Operations” illuminated their increased usage of technology including online web ordering.  

Some top findings:

  • 78% of distributors surveyed consider their website vital to the future success of their business
  • 59% said they currently use online web ordering and 33% said they plan to adopt some type of web ordering system within the next two years
  • 62% consider eCommerce a priority (a 10% increase from last year)
  • 75% anticipate internet sales will increase in the upcoming year
  • 87% said they buy their products using the internet

New Synchronization Customers

New IDW Customer

HD Supply, a wholesale distribution company, became an Industry Data Warehouse (IDW) customer on August 10, 2011. HD Supply provides a broad range of products and services to professional customers in the infrastructure & energy, maintenance, repair & improvement and specialty construction markets. With a diverse portfolio of industry-leading businesses, HD Supply is one of the largest diversified wholesale distributors in North America, with approximately 770 locations. They will utilize the IDW to obtain product and pricing information from their suppliers. Find out more at www.hdsupply.com.

New IRD CERICOMX Customers

As a 1SYNC Data Pool On-Board Solution (OBS) partner, IDEA implements suppliers that subscribe to the 1SYNC data pool using the IRD CERICOMX® Data Synchronization Platform. IDEA was recently assigned 23 suppliers:

These companies will be trained to use IRD CERICOMX®, an online catalog that suppliers use to register product data with the GS1 Registry® and GDSN via the 1SYNC Data Pool. Suppliers also use this solution to publish product data to demand partners including retailers such as Lowe’s and Walmart.
